In 1879, Fred Smith entered the world in Michigan, born to George J Smith And Martha Hess. In 1935, Fred Smith resided in Flint, Genesee, Michigan. In 1940, Fred Smith resided in Flint, Genesee, Michigan, USA. Fred Smith married Lillie Alvira Smith. Fred Smith passed away in 1957 in Kawkawlin, Mich..
